Where Analogue and Digital Art Meet
A Canon Norge feature about the collaboration between artist and photographer Eivind Lentz, Colormaster and Canon, combining analogue objects, digital image-making and fine art printing.
Eivind Lentz creates dreamlike photographic works by arranging discarded toys, small figures, glitter and other mass-produced objects directly on a scanner. The physical compositions are scanned and then developed further through digital image-making.
The collaboration with Colormaster and Canon focused on translating these detailed images into large-format fine art prints while preserving their colour, texture and visual complexity.
